Starting with the ever popular rock chic look, dark smokey eyes were sported at Nina Ricci and Lanvin.

nina ricci

Nina Ricci’s girl was quite angelic but with a darker side. Beautifully glowing skin (mix in a little Giorgio Armani ‘Fluid Sheer #2′ with your foundation) and a lined top lid (MAC ‘Fluidline’ in Blacktrack – see this post for hints) achieve that angelic aspect, now, just add a touch of golden brown shadow or cream to the inners of the eyes for a dramatic effect (but one that isn’t too harsh). If you want you can use a brush but it’s up to you! On my eyes I like messily rubbing in shadows for a grungier look.

Speaking of dark and grungy, Lanvin (above) rocked it! Once again, a clean, glossy palette (foundation and ‘Fluid Sheer’ on the skin) was the base for a tough, dirty eye. Apply the black shadow in whatever shape you like and to make it really rock, dab a tiny amount of Paw Paw ointment (or any clear eyegloss) in the centres of your lids, smudge it a tad with a cotton tip, and voila! Using Paw Paw ointment (or clear eyegloss) will make your lids super shiny but can become super messy around your eyes (especially if you’ve got a long fringe). So if you want to rock this look make sure you’re willing to do touchups every few hours. Just take some cotton tips in your makeup purse and wipe the build up from the inners of your eyes and any fall down. And don’t forget, make sure you put on lots of black mascara!

Another fun, Spring-friendly makeup look was seen at Gaspard Yurkievich. Models’ right eyes and cheekbones were sprinkled with gold glitter. Maybe so not good for days spent doing chores, but for a girly night out or special occasion this could be quite fun! Use any colour and pick a nice complimenting lipstick and you’re ready to go! I recommend the Ben Nye glitters, they’re affordable and designed to be used on the face so are superfine so it’s okay if it goes into your eye. There’s no need to use glue, just press the glitter onto your face with your fingertips. Who knew it was so easy to sparkle! Isn’t that what every girl wants?

And I couldn’t talk about pretty makeup looks without mentioning the beautiful faces at Christian Dior. Inspired by Lauren Bacall, the look was updated with vibrant hues on the lids. The purple-blue (above) and light-orange (below) are colours most girls generally wouldn’t consider, but pared with a red lip (my favourite is Bobbi Brown ‘Lip Color Red 10′), it’s insatiable!
